Here are some photos of out latest trip to a town called Aracati in Brazil which is about 2 hours drive from Fortaleza. The area we went to is called Canoa Quebrada. Its a nice beach with an interesting red rocks as you can see from the photos below.


Entrance into Canoa Quebrada Beach
(Click on photo to Enlarge)


On the beach of Canoa Quebrada
(Click on photo to Enlarge)

They have lots of Dune Buggy tours and rentals for you to choose from and very nice area to visit. Of course this area of the beach you will have the slight problem of people trying to sell you something every 5 seconds which makes it quite annoying on this part of the beach which is the entrance to the beach.

Of course the beach is not the only thing to see in Aracati, they also have a nice little plaza to shop and sightsee in as you can see in the photo below.
